DNA Replication Slippage
DNA replication slippage
is a process that occurs during DNA replication where the
DNA polymerase
slips on the
template strand
, leading to
insertions or deletions
of
short repeat sequences
. This mechanism is a major source of
microsatellite instability
and contributes to
genetic variation
and certain
genetic disorders
.

DNA Damage Repair
DNA damage repair
is a critical set of processes that cells use to fix damage to the DNA structure, maintaining
genomic integrity
and
preventing diseases
such as cancer. These
repair mechanisms
are highly efficient and involve several pathways to detect and correct various types of
DNA lesions
caused by factors like
UV radiation
, chemicals, and
replication errors
.
